Maternal Extra Virgin Olive Oil Supplementation Enhances Offspring Immune Function: A Preclinical Study

Summary
Maternal extra virgin olive oil (EVOO) supplementation enhanced offspring immune development, evidenced by increased immunoglobulin G2c. It also promoted intestinal health, suggesting benefits for infant development and immunity.

Background:
- Maternal diet significantly impacts offspring's long-term health, including immune function and gut integrity.
- Extra virgin olive oil (EVOO), a cornerstone of the Mediterranean Diet, is rich in beneficial compounds.
- Understanding the specific effects of maternal EVOO intake on offspring development is crucial.
Purpose of the Study:
- To investigate the impact of maternal extra virgin olive oil (EVOO) supplementation on the immune system and intestinal health of offspring.
- To evaluate changes in plasma immunoglobulin G2c (IgG2c) and small intestine histology in pups from mothers supplemented with EVOO.
- To assess the in vitro effects of EVOO metabolites on intestinal barrier function.
Main Methods:
- Lewis rat dams were assigned to diets with refined olive oil (ROO), EVOO, or a control (water) during gestation and lactation.
- Offspring plasma IgG2c levels were quantified.
- Small intestine tissues were analyzed histologically for goblet cell counts.
- In vitro assays examined the cytotoxicity and barrier integrity effects of EVOO metabolites.
Main Results:
- Offspring born to mothers supplemented with EVOO exhibited significantly elevated plasma IgG2c concentrations.
- Histological examination of the small intestine revealed an increased number of goblet cells in the EVOO group.
- In vitro studies indicated that EVOO metabolites were non-cytotoxic and enhanced intestinal barrier function under stress.
Conclusions:
- Maternal supplementation with extra virgin olive oil positively influences offspring immune system development.
- EVOO intake during gestation and lactation may improve intestinal barrier function in offspring.
- These findings highlight the potential of EVOO as a beneficial dietary component for maternal and infant health.
